Abstract

Neuromyelitis optica (NMO) is an inflammatory disease of the central nervous system (CNS) characterized by severe attacks of optic neuritis and myelitis, and which, unlike multiple sclerosis (MS), commonly spares the brain in the early stages. NMO used to be considered as a special form of MS. During the past 10 years, however, the two diseases have been shown to be clearly different. NMO is a B-cell-mediated disease associated with anti-aquaporin-4 antibodies in many cases and its pathophysiology seems to be near the acute lesion of necrotizing vasculitis. Assessment of prevalence shows that NMO is far less frequent than MS, which explains the absence of randomized clinical trials and NMO treatment strategies validated by evidence-based medicine. Recently, many data have been published that suggest that the therapeutic option in NMO should be immunosuppressive rather than immunomodulatory drugs. In the present study, after a brief overview of NMO, we review therapeutic studies and propose new therapeutic strategies in the relapse and disease-modifying fields.
